California Division of Occupational Safety & Health
A construction activity permit from California Division of Occupational Safety and Health (Cal/OSHA or also known as DOSH) is required before the city can issue a building permit if one of the following conditions apply:
- Construction of trenches or excavations which are five (5) feet or deeper and into which a person is required to descend.
- Construction of any building, structure, scaffolding or false-work more than three stories high, or the equivalent height (36 feet).
- Demolition of any building, structure, or dismantling of scaffolding or false-work more than three stories high, or the equivalent height (36 feet).
- Erection or dismantling of vertical shoring systems more than three stories high, or the equivalent height (36 feet).
AQMD South Coast Air Quality Management District
For any remodel or demolition that would cause more than 100 square feet of potentially asbestos-containing materials to be disturbed, AQMD must be notified (with a nominal fee paid) before the city can issue a permit.
